Compute Accounting Manager

When to Use

  • Classify capex vs OpEx for servers, GPUs, networking, and data center equipment
  • Set up depreciation and asset register for compute fixed assets
  • Map cloud provider bills and usage files to GL accounts and cost centers
  • Amortize reserved instances, Savings Plans, committed use, and cloud prepaids
  • Build chargeback or showback from compute meters to products or business units
  • Accrue colo, hardware, and uninvoiced cloud usage at month-end
  • Reconcile subledgers (cloud, asset, prepaid) to GL and explain flux
  • Support audit PBCs for compute-related balances and capitalization memos

Outputs

  • Capitalization memo — facts, policy cite, asset life, in-service date
  • Account mapping table — service/SKU/tag → GL, department, product
  • Amortization schedule — prepaid cloud or capitalized implementation
  • Reconciliation workbook — subledger to GL, reconciling items
  • Flux narrative — drivers for MoM compute COGS or prepaid movement
  • Chargeback statement — units, rate, allocated amount by consumer

Principles

  • Substance over label — classify by nature (asset vs period cost), not vendor line names alone
  • Single source of meters — align FinOps dashboards to the same tags used in GL allocation
  • Document judgments — capitalization, useful life changes, and material estimates
  • Not tax or legal advice — escalate ASC 842 leases, transfer pricing, and tax treatment to qualified advisors
  • Coordinate with engineering — in-service dates and decommissions must match asset records
